On 19th June 2026, Pembangunan Jaya 2 Senior High School once again celebrated the final showcase of the PANDORA (Panggung Dolanan Bahasa dan Sastra) project, an annual project that gives students the opportunity to show their creativity. This year’s theme, “Exploring the Past, Shaping the Future” drew inspiration from traditional wayang stories. However, students were given the freedom to explore different ideas, and developing a storyline based on their own creativity.
Each 10th grade class was split into two production groups, with every group having to create a short film up to 15 minutes. Through the process of brainstorming ideas, scriptwriting, to shooting the scenes and editing, each group successfully produced a film with its own unique theme. The thing that makes these films special is that they were inspired by traditional wayang stories which were creatively reinterpreted, turning them into stories that are relevant to modern life.
The final showcase of this project was highlighted by showing all of the films on the big screen at Cinepolis Lippo Plaza, giving the students, parents, and audiences the opportunity to experience and appreciate their work in a real cinema.

After watching every film, this event ended with an awards ceremony to give recognition to the best films and students across different categories, including the Best Film, Best Director, Best Scriptwriting, Best Actor/Actress, Audience favorite awards, and many others. These awards served as a form of appreciation for the creativity, hard work, and team work of each student throughout the project.
